Summary Incorporation of castor bean cake into the soil results in the emission of four main compounds: skatole, γ -decalactone, 4-methylphenol and phenol. The toxic effects of these compounds on the life cycle of Meloidogyne incognita were studied here. Only phenol did not reduce hatching of M. incognita second-stage juveniles (J2) at any of the concentrations tested. The other compounds reduced J2 hatching by 42.1 to 59.3% at the highest concentrations. When J2 were immersed in Tween 80 ® solutions ...

Nucleopeptides with no restriction in the amino acid composition can be synthesized using stepwise solid-phase methodology. Best conditions for the protection of arginine and cysteine, as well as for the final deprotection treatment are established, and our conclusions can be extended to the preparation of any peptide–oligonucleotide hybrid. The association between certain side reactions and nucleopeptide sequences is also discussed.

The hybridization properties of various peptide–oligonucleotide hybrids were assessed from UV thermal denaturation experiments. Analysis of these and other published data suggests that peptide chains, both hydrophobic and positively charged, generally have a clear stabilizing effect on short-chain oligonucleotide duplexes.
